- For low 260/230 readings the best approach is to try washing sample (precipitation) with ethanol to desalt it.

Publication protocol

Total or fractionated RNA was extracted using TRIzol (Invitrogen/Life Technologies, Carlsbad, CA) and treated with DNaseI (Roche, Mannheim, Germany). RNA was reverse transcribed using RevertAid H Minus Reverse Transcriptase (Fermentas, St Leon-Rot, Germany). To test mature miRNA levels, gene-specific RT was performed using stem-loop primers shown in Table W1 according to Chen et al. [44]. For the identification of Drosha splice variants, complementary DNA (cDNA) of different cell lines was used as a template to amplify exons 29 to 35 of Drosha. Polymerase chain reaction (PCR) products were visualized on a 1.2% agarose gel using ethidium bromide. Bands that ran lower than the expected wild-type band were purified from Ma-Mel-71, Ma-Mel-75, and NT2; cloned into pCRII-TOPO (Invitrogen) by TOPO-TA cloning; and sequenced.

Quantitative PCR was performed on an ABI StepOne Plus using 2x Power SybrGreen MasterMix (Applied Biosystems/Life Technologies).
